Video footage from a camera on the International Space Station (ISS) has captured Hurricane Erin swirling above the Atlantic Ocean. Erin is the fifth named storm of the 2025 Atlantic season, as well ...
An astronaut on the International Space Station captured footage of Russian missile strikes over Ukraine's capital, Kyiv.
A meteor explosion has been captured from space for the first time ever, thanks to a team aboard the International Space Station (ISS). The dramatic event took place over the North Pacific Ocean.